Stant Parent secures exclusivity extension to build plan consensus

By Caroline Salls

Pittsburgh, Dec. 9 - Stant Parent Corp. obtained an extension to its exclusive periods for filing a plan of reorganization and soliciting votes on the plan, according to a Tuesday filing with the U.S. Bankruptcy Court for the District of Delaware.

The company's exclusive filing period was extended to Jan. 25 from Nov. 24 and the solicitation period to March 26 from Jan. 25.

According to the motion, Stant has negotiated the terms of a plan with its official committee of unsecured creditors, but it needs the extra time to build consensus around the plan from all constituents.

The company also cited the complexity of its bankruptcy case.

Stant, a Connersville, Ind.-based automotive fuel system and gas cap manufacturer, filed for bankruptcy on July 27. Its Chapter 11 case number is 09-12647.
